I also looked at the 92g corner for a long time and decided it was too big. So I got the 54g AGA tank, but in oak finish, with stand and am very happy with it. Some other company also makes a corner tank of about the same size, but has a hexaganal effect, where the plates of glass are glued on each side of the front, and I think detracts from the view. I really like the curved front glass of the 54 or 92. My 54 houses 4 fish (large fox face, large maroon clown, scopas, and a bicolored dottyback, and numerous shrooms, a variety of softies and an anemonie. Lots of room for that gang. The 94 may also be more difficult to clean. I find my 54 is more difficult to clean than my 75 rectangular, so I really didn't care to make it harder.
